A rectangular rug has an area of 84 square feet. If the length is 8 feet more than the width, find the dimensions of the rug.​

Answers

Answer:

w=6

l=14

Step-by-step explanation:

Area of rectangle = l*w

So:

[tex]w*(w+8)=84[/tex]

Then, just find w, and w+8.

[tex]w^2+8w=84\\w^2+8w-84=0\\(w-6)(w+14)=0\\w-6=0, w=6\\w+14=0, w=-14[/tex]

Length cannot be negative, so the width is 6.

Length = width + 8 = 6+8=14

1) A farmer has sheep and cattle in the ratio 8:3.
a) How many sheep has the farmer if he has 180 cattle?

b) Find the ratio of the number of sheep to the total number of animals.

c) Find the ratio of the total number of animals to the number of cattle.

2)My fortune of $ 810 000 is to be divided in the ratio 4:3:2. How much does each person receive?
Good

Answers

Answer:

Q 1)

a) No of sheep = 480

b) 8 : 11

c) 11 : 3

Q 2)

Each person will receive: $360,000, $270,000 and $180,000

Step-by-step explanation:

Ratio of sheep to cattle = 8 : 3

Let the number of sheep be 8x

And number of cattle be 3x

a)

No of cattle = 180 (Given)

Therefore,

3x = 180

x = 180/3

x = 60

Therefore, 8x = 8*60 = 480

No of sheep = 480

b)

Total animals = 180 + 480 = 660

Ratio of sheep to the total number of animals

= 480 : 660

= 8 : 11

c)

Ratio of total animals to the number of cattle

= 660 : 180

= 11 : 3

Q 2) Let each person will receive 4x, 3x and 2x dollars.

Therefore,

4x + 3x + 2x = 810,000

9x = 810000

x = 810000/9

x = 90,000

Therefore,

4x = 4*90,000 = $360,000

3x = 3*90,000 = $270,000

2x = 2*90,000 = $180,000

So, each person will receive $360,000, $270,000 and $180,000.
